Sitters on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a sitter for doggy day care in San Marcos on Rover as of May 2025 was about $33 per day, after factoring in Rover’s service fees. A sitter’s r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your and your dog’s needs.
As of May 2025, 1,336 sitters provided doggy day care in San Marcos. You can filter, sort, expand your radius, read reviews, and compare pricing to find the perfect sitter near you. As a reminder, sitters offering doggy day care joining Rover must pass a background check for you and your dog’s safety.
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ple sitters about your booking. Typically, 84% of San Marcos sitters offering doggy day care respond in under an hour.
Sitters who provide doggy day care in San Marcos have an average of 16 years of experience. Sitters offering doggy day care with repeat customers have an average of 3 repeat clients. Drop off your dog at the sitter’s home and rest easy knowing they’ll get frequent potty breaks, plenty of playtime, and lots of love. Doggy day care is great for:
- Puppies and high-energy dogs
- Dogs with special needs, including seniors
- Pet parents who work long hours
- Dogs with separation anxiety
There are 1,336 sitters offering doggy day care in San Marcos on Rover, so you’re sure to find the perfect match for your dog! In San Marcos, 98% of sitters offer daily exercise, 96% offer medication administration, and 91% have experience with senior dogs and dogs with special needs.
